The Rieger window spoilers have to be modified to fit properly...when not modified, the spoiler won't stick flush onto the window...

With every spoiler that gets glued onto glass, one has to follow the instructions that come with the spoiler...not following these instructions will most probably lead to a loss of the spoiler (like gleuing the spoiler onto the window in freezing cold)...
